After reading Jazmiynne's last diary update, I promised myself to bare my mind on the subject matter raised- cheating; I hope this is not late. I believe a lot of brilliant peeps here have argued back and forth on it, pardon me if I'm over flogging some points, I didn't go through all the comments.

"Why do men cheat?"

It would be apt to say that men don't have the monopoly of cheating as women engage in it as well. So, I think the question should be "Why do people cheat in relationships?"

Looking at it from a psychosocial perspective, I would attribute it to the dysfunctional nature of the perpetrators of this act. I'll explain myself ...

Many factors lead to dysfunctional behavioral patterns in people: negative peer influence, wrong parenting, media, rape, financial pressure et.al
A boy brought up in a home where the father is always battering the mother is most likely to be a wife-beater in future, a girl brought up by a mother who is baby mama to several men is at the risk of ending up in the wrong relationship, children exposed to s3xual habits at an early stage of their lives are likely to become perverts if nothing is done to help them and the instances goes on...

While I totally agree that individuals change at a point in their lives either from good to bad or vice versa due to different variables, I would also posit that our personalities are formed early in life and it is based on the nature of the primary agents of socialization around us, most especially family and peers. This also explains why most drug addicts, hooligans, prostitutes e.t.c are from broken and dysfunctional homes.

However, dysfunctional behavior is no respecter of success or position, one could be successful and still exhibit wrong behaviors. To an extent, cases of top company executives demanding to sleep with their female subordinates in exchange for benefits and wayward children of clergymen largely proves this. If you see a cheat, take a cursory look at the person's life, investigate if you can and see where he/she is coming from.


Is cheating a necessary evil?

While it is necessary for some people due to lack of self-control, greed and those aforementioned factors, I will say it isn't worth it. If you are no longer interested in a relationship, call it quits instead of messing around. I totally agree with the guy that said relationship (or is it marriage) is for men and not boys, I'll also add that it is for matured ladies who can handle it and not girls.

Ability to expel a whitish slippery substance only makes you a "male" and not "a man" as ability to produce eggs makes you a "female" and doesn't validate you for a relationship. A real man should be able to take decisions that are not self-destructive and which would impart positively on his family and a real lady should know what she wants and when she wants it.

Is there something a woman can do to ensure a man doesn't cheat?

This is a difficult question, but my answer is Yes.

- Go into a relationship for the right reasons, don't go into relationships to medicate pain or to cure loneliness, you'll end up being used and dumped.
- Be sure you both share the same values.

Before going into any relationship, ask yourself -

What attracted me to this person? Would I still want to be with him/her if the force of attraction is no longer available? What are his/her flaws? Can I cope with it?

Have a heart-to-heart discussion with your partner before making a lifetime commitment and of course pray grin
to avoid stories that would make nairaland frontpage.

In conclusion, if you know anyone who is in the habit of cheating, take the person to see a therapist or psychologist. Cheating/infidelity is ungodly and self-destructive especially in marriage, irrespective of what our society has turned out to be.
Children brought up in a cheating atmosphere are likely to grow up emotionally and psychologically crushed, so if not for anything, avoid cheating for the sake of your innocent children.

Jobs/Vacancies / Marie Stopes International Oganisation Nigeria (MSION) Job Opening. by wroskian(m): 6:15pm On Aug 19, 2016
Marie Stopes International Oganisation Nigeria (MSION) is a results-orientated non-Governmental organisation that believes that women and men have the right to choose when they have children.
MSION is part of Marie Stopes International Global Partnership which operates in 43 countries and is one of the largest non-Governmental provider of family planning in the world. Working with Government of Nigeria and in partnership with other organisations, MSION provides family planning and other reproductive healthcare services to underserved communities. Our goal is to improve access to family planning and related reproductive health services enabling individuals to have children by choice not chance.

Job Title: Medical Sales Representative
Location: Lagos (1), Ilorin (1)
Reporting to: Sales Coordinator


The Medical Sales Representative is responsible for generating consumer demand for MSION’s products and services and for ensuring that those services are as widely available as possible in his/her assigned territory with in Nigeria.

JOB SUMMARY

To market the company’s products in order to establish, develop and maintain mutually beneficial relationship with customers.

Tasks and responsibilities

-Present and market Marie Stopes’s products and services.
-Train Healthcare professionals like Pharmacists, Nurses / Midwives on the proper use of products and related patient counseling and referral schemes.
-Pay regular visits and make calls to existing and prospective customers with a view to maintaining / establishing good relationships with them.
-Respond to and follow up sales enquiries using appropriate methods.
-Communicate, liaise, and negotiate internally and externally using appropriate methods to facilitate the development of profitable business and sustainable relationships.
-Identify customer needs and proactively seek to address them.
-Assist with developing and implementing efficient and effective customer service strategies
-Monitor and report on market and competitor activities and provide relevant reports and information.
-Attend trainings to develop relevant knowledge, techniques and skills
-Adhere to health and safety policy, and other requirements relating to care of equipment.
-Any other tasks as assigned from time to time.

Key Performance Objectives and Indicators

Objective(s):

To grow the customer base, business volume and overall market share of the company.

Key Performance Indicators:

-Market share growth
-Customer growth rate
-Business volume growth rate
-Revenue growth
-Customer satisfaction

Qualifications & Experience:

. B.Pharm. or a closely related Medical Science degree.
· 2 years’ relevant experience.
· Track record of achieving sales, financial and non-financial targets.

Skills:

· Strong team building, communication and inter-personal skills.
· Planning, organizational, negotiation and selling skills.
· Transaction processing, relationship management & problem solving skills
· Driving skills.
· Highly self-sufficient, entrepreneurial, innovative, inspirational and persuasive.
· Strong personal commitment to the mission and goals of MSI.
· Must be pro-choice.
· Must be prepared to travel.

How to apply:

Interested candidates should apply by email with CV and suitability statement as a single attachment to career@mariestopes.org.ng not later than Monday, 29th August 2016.

MSION is an equal opportunities employer and is committed to achieving gender balance within the organization. Female candidates are encouraged to apply.
